Sales representative supervisor vs customer service representative manager

The differences between sales representative supervisors and customer service representative managers can be seen in a few details. Each job has different responsibilities and duties. While it typically takes 4-6 years to become a sales representative supervisor, becoming a customer service representative manager takes usually requires 6-12 months. Additionally, a sales representative supervisor has an average salary of $35,469, which is higher than the $32,048 average annual salary of a customer service representative manager.

The top three skills for a sales representative supervisor include customer service, product knowledge and inbound calls. The most important skills for a customer service representative manager are PET, payroll, and customer satisfaction.
